Myrtle Platt (died 1868) was a member of the British Rite of the Templar Order, located in London during the Victorian era.
By 1868, Platt was overseeing a Templar-branded warehouse in Southwark, where explosives and weapons for the Blighters were stored. She was killed by the Assassins Jacob and Evie Frye, who dropped a cluster of barrels on her, following one of Henry Green directions.
